well,the argon came in today so i got to carry on with the header.....

gt6001-86.jpg


i got the primary collectors and secondary tubes welded up,now i can get the three pairs made into one piece,and get the secondary collector fitted up.this means making a pokey bit where the three tubes come together to smooth flow into the collector.
